Cut lots of aluminum but soon to delve into steel.
Any ballparks on reasonable feed/speed and DOC for carbide tooling say 3/8 and 1/4 endmills cutting 12L14 and 1018?
How many flutes, DOC, and WOC? For 3/8", 4 flutes, 0.1" DOC, and 0.25" WOC, MEPro says 2500 rpm and 14 ipm.
Mike
No, I don't have an X4 - those were a feed and speed recommended by MEPro software, which I use for such things. Unless your mill is made out of wet noodles, try that and adjust up or down as necessary to get the results you want.
